description Product Description

Used in pharmaceutical research as a key intermediate in the synthesis of biologically active compounds, particularly kinase inhibitors. Its structure supports the development of drugs targeting cancer and inflammatory diseases. Commonly employed in medicinal chemistry for scaffold modification in heterocyclic compound design. Also utilized in the preparation of fluorescent probes due to its favorable photophysical properties. Serves as a building block in combinatorial chemistry for high-throughput screening libraries.
